#ab13f4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ab13f4 is composed of 67.1% red, 7.5%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.9% cyan, 92.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 280.5 degrees, a saturation of 91.1% and a lightness of 51.6%. #ab13f4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ff26ff with #5700e9. Closest websafe color is: #9900ff.

Shades and Tints of #ab13f4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050008 is the darkest color, while #fbf4f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ab13f4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#867c8c is the less saturated color, while #ae0afe is the most saturated one.
